Description

National Teamer Emily Escobedo has been one of the few fortunate ones to still (as of the time of this interview) have access to a pool - an infinity pool. While she admits it isn't ideal, she is grateful she has a place to swim and at least maintain her feel for the water. Outside of swimming, she's been indoors as much as possible, and trying her hand at cooking more with the free time - or as she refers to it, preparing.
